BORO chairman Steve Gibson today dismissed rumours that the club was on the verge of going into administration as "nonsense".

In his first official interview since October, Gibson told the Evening Gazette that the speculation was both wrong and mischievous. In fact - the massive wage bill apart - Gibson insisted he was satisfied with the financial state of the club and stressed his continuing commitment. He said: "I don't know where these stories come from. It's all nonsense. "People who spread these rumours are no friends of Middlesbrough Football Club. "But most people in the town are fantastic and they are behind the club and they enjoy being a part of things.
